Hi you all, lately, you have probably seen a large number of books on
specific animal species showing up on the new list with (Nature's Children)
after them. It is a series my library has and personally they are great
books full of good descriptions of particular animals.
Anyway, there are 121 books in the series, and I am wondering, if any of the
below, peak your interest that I haven't touched yet? I am always looking
for suggestions and ideas of which ones I should request next. All of them
are usually about 50 pages, so fairly quick to scan and edit.
